<description><![CDATA[<A HREF="/useremail/u/533109"><b>BStrauss3</b></A> : The point is that I can bring up the VPN and it works.  Same machine, same browser, same cache, same everything.<br><br>Plus I have packet traces which clearly show the RST being returned instead of the 1st data back from the remote site.  I get the SYN-ACK, my side sends an ACK for that and then I get an RST.<br><br>-----Burton]]></description>
